'Descendants Of The Sun' Season 2 Spoilers, Cast News: Next Season Canceled Due To Song Hye Kyo, Song Joong Ki’s Break Up?

Fans of Korean television series "Descendants of the Sun" may not see the show's second season soon. As per reports, the reason is the actors' break up.

The series' season 2 has been canceled, following the reported split up of Song Hye Kyo and Song Joong Ki, iTech Post has learned. As per the publication, Filipina actress Jessy Mendiola is linked to the issue. The actors refused to reprise their roles in the hit TV series following the Asia Pacific Actors Network (APAN) Star Awards, an event where Mendiola met Song Joong Ki and was honored with the Best APAN Star Award.

Song Hye Kyo and Song Joong Ki have been rumored to be a couple in real-life during the progress of "Descendants of the Sun;" this led their fans to demand seeing them together in the show.

Meanwhile, the show's studio, KBS, has been exerting efforts to persuade the actors to reprise their roles in the series' second season. As per FX News Call, the sequel will only push through if the actors return, since they were the two most recognizable faces in the cast and launching the show without the two could adversely impact the show's ratings. To make things happen, the studio reportedly offered the actors a salary increase.

In this regard, it is assumed that KBS is in negotiations with both Song Hye Kyo and Song Joong Ki for "Descendants of the Sun" season 2. The studio has not unveiled any other details on the upcoming season, in terms of plot, characters, and theme dynamics.

The show centers on Captain Yoo Shi Jin (Song Joong Ki), who falls in love with Dr. Kang Mo Yeon (Soong Hye Kyo), in the verge of war in their country.

"Descendants of the Sun" season 1 was initially released in April. KBS is yet to unveil details on season 2.
